20 September 2017:
Author and community advocate Rachel Siew launches inspiring book
Proving that nothing is impossible if you set your mind to it, writer Rachel Siew Suet Li released her first book yesterday entitled Little Book BIG Secrets – How to blend in when you were born to stand out.
Born with a rare degenerative disease (known as Morquio A), Rachel’s life has been a challenging one from the moment she was born. However, she never let her handicap stop her from living her life like any able-bodied person, earning a university degree in law and going on to secure a job in an International Property Investment House.
Little Book BIG Secrets is a light-hearted yet touching book that illustrates Rachel’s wit, determination and resilience. Her inspirational quotes in the face of her many challenges will help many readers approach life with a positive energy and fresh perspective.
“In this book, there are three significant points which reinforces my principles, which is to Inspire, to Motivate and to Empower. It is my hope to motivate and encourage other families who are in somewhat of a similar situation as mine. This may seem like a very difficult and winding journey ahead, but we can still make a difference in our lives,” said Rachel.
Rachel has partnered with Microsoft Malaysia and the Make It Right Movement (MIRM) to promote her book via her new LinkedIn account and through community effort via Facebook.
Available now for only RM39.90, full proceeds from sales of the book will go directly to the Rachel Siew Trust Fund to help Rachel continue living a long and fulfilling life.
